New Delhi: Twenty Indian soldiers including a Colonel were killed in a “violent face-off” on Monday night with Chinese troops at Galwan Valley in Ladakh, NDTV quoted sources as saying, in a massive escalation after weeks of tension at the border. India retaliated and there were casualties on both sides, said the army.

India said the clashes happened “as a result of an attempt by the Chinese side to unilaterally change the status quo there”, rebutting China’s claims that Indian soldiers cross the border.

This is the first violent incident involving fatalities since 1975 between India and China, who fought a border war in 1962.
